Output e844e91053397bc5c1b33d8abeda33ded88feca2e5bc22ec608d5edaf83afc39:3

value
18825718
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c603a65073a5c2c3240a1cf6b54ded3ac9ff5fb8 OP_EQUAL
address
MRxAPzi5mVFWfouDU6aFF8qvUKsLrV22jV
transaction
e844e91053397bc5c1b33d8abeda33ded88feca2e5bc22ec608d5edaf83afc39
spent
true